**JOB SUMMARY**
Direct all phases of product- related strategic and non-strategic projects, product development and distribution within the assigned product line. Provide oversight on several interrelated products on the total process/design from product inception through administration and market implementation. Responsible for coordination of all aspects of product management including regulatory compliance, legal considerations, operations, communications, marketing, etc across the entire organization. This position also oversees business and system integration. Directs product strategy and assure the product activities are in alignment with product vision and corporate strategy. Products and programs may include but are not limited to medical, pharmacy, clinically based, and wellness and prevention offerings, and non-medical based offerings. Manage initiatives involving internal and external constituents (e.g. vendors, IDN, providers, diversified services) as necessary to ensure successful delivery of new products and programs from ideation through launch. Provides subject matter expertise to the department and enterprise as required.
**ESSENTIAL RESPONSIBILITIES**
+ Perform research on projects and manage and lead projects to successfully meet business objectives. May manage all size projects (small, medium, large, enterprise)
+ Prepare detailed design specifications, coordinate and oversee implementation of new products and changes to existing products.
+ Identify needs to develop new and innovative products, perform appropriate research/analyses, and evaluate feasibility of the administration and implementation of product.
+ Monitor product performance and make product design changes where appropriate. Provide direction and guidance to ensure consistent understanding and implementation of specifications.
+ Provide business training on existing products as well as training on product changes. Provide subject matter expertise and consultation for product management.
+ Review all campaigns and initiatives and make appropriate recommendations for improvement.
+ Provide Subject Matter Expertise consultation for product management.
+ Other duties as assigned or requested.
